DescriptionProject: Multicolor LIDL Logo for Single Extruder 3D PrintersDescription:This project presents a multicolor rendition of the LIDL logo designed for single extruder 3D printers. The photo showcases the outcome achieved through the combination of five individual prints.Printing Instructions:File Preparation:Upload the five STL files separately into your slicing software.Center and align each object to ensure a seamless final result.Slicing Process:Begin by deactivating all objects, then activate each STL file one at a time.Slice the active file, save the G-code, deactivate the object, and proceed to the next.For the first two layers, achieve a height of 0.4 mm, setting 0.2 mm for the first layer and subsequent layers.Optionally, implement ironing on the fifth print for a smoother surface.If your printer homes and stays near the bed during heating, ensure the objects are positioned away from this point.File Management:Recommended: Save the sliced files on a USB stick for convenience during printing.Initiate the printing of the first STL with its corresponding color (e.g., "1_RED.gcode").After completing the print, promptly set the pre-heat temperature to prevent cooling of the bed and hotend.Filament Change:While the printer maintains the bed and extruder temperature, perform the filament change.Note: The files include a pre-designed skirt, aiding in centering within the slicer and nozzle cleaning.Remove the skirt and nozzle cleaning line before printing subsequent objects, as they are reprinted in each iteration.
